Corn is categorized as a hard grain, which means it has a thick outer shell that helps to strengthen the grain against damage and environmental changes. While different grains have different food storage requirements, they can all be stored long term when you keep a good balance of moisture, temperature, and light while keeping them out of reach of bugs or pests. Whether you are storing corn in massive quantities, or in bulk containers, its important to level the corn to ensure it can properly aerate and keep the moisture and temperature levels even throughout the grains. These structures are usually made from poles and have a 6-inch concrete floor and 4-foot-high concrete foundation walls. When properly dried, corn will not hold or absorb moisture as easily and will last a very long time in dry, dark conditions. Soft grains like quinoa are evolved to sprout easily with little moisture, so it is vital to make sure your grains are properly dried before they go into storage and that theyre kept in a very dry environment. Safe grain storage methods play a crucial role in preventing losses caused mainly by weevils, beetles, moths and rodents.
